What Can I Expect From the Embassy of Paraguay in Tokyo, Japan?

The most common reason you would need to contact Embassy of Paraguay in Tokyo, Japan is if you lose or damage your passport. Embassies and consulates cannot issue a new passport for you, but they can arrange emergency travel documents that will permit you to travel. These need to be applied for in person.

Embassy of Paraguay in Tokyo, Japan can help you if you’ve been the victim of serious felony or have fallen ill abroad. This could be offering contacts of local attorneys and medical specialists, advise you on how to transfer money and help broker contact to your family at home.

They can’t provide you with money or remuneration, review a felony, become involved in the legal procedures or boost your healthcare beyond what is available to locals.

If you are apprehended overseas, you will need to contact your embassy. They can offer you aid such as a list of lawyers and local interpreters, as well as guidelines to the country’s legal processes.

They can not interfere in litigation, prevent expulsion, pay any type of prices, secure your release from jail or ahead document from your friends or family members.

Consular offices and consular offices can additionally aid approve records for use in the nation you’re checking out. Signing up births, fatalities and also marital relationships abroad will certainly all need you to speak with your consular office.

Address
Ichibancho TG Bldg. Nr. 2, 7F
2-2 Ichibancho Chiyoda-ku
Tokyo 102-0082
Japan

– 

Telephone: (+81) (3) 3265-5271 / 2,

Fax: (+81) (3) 3265-5273

Email: japonembaparsc@mre.gov.py, -, –

Office Hours: By appointment, –

Official Website: www.embapar.jp

Head of Mission: Naoyuki Toyotoshi, Ambassador
